das Holz

noun · /hɔl(t)s/ ·
Etymology

From Middle High German holz, from Old High German holz, from Proto-West Germanic *holt, from Proto-Germanic *hultą. Compare English holt (“thicket, copse; an otter's den”).

Translation

  1. wood (material) neuter, strong, uncountable

    Ich wusste, dass es Plastik war, aber es schmeckte wie Holz.

    I knew it was plastic but it tasted like wood.

    Wir sind aus dem gleichen Holz geschnitzt.

    We are cut from the same cloth.

    Wir sind aus dem gleichen Holz geschnitzt.

    We are two of a kind.

  2. a particular kind of wood countable, neuter, strong
  3. a piece of wood, usually small countable, neuter, strong
  4. grove; woods; small forest countable, literary, neuter, strong
